On Monday, May 6, 2024, on ABC, Kelly Clarkson will be kicking off the show with her “Kellyoke” segment, performing Metallica’s “Sad but True” from their self-titled album. The show will also feature a “Dear Mom” surprise.

Kelly will be chatting with Jeff Daniels about his new Netflix series, *A Man in Full*. Daniels plays Charlie Croker, a real estate mogul facing bankruptcy, in this limited series based on Tom Wolfe’s novel of the same name. Daniels’ character must defend his empire from those looking to capitalize on his downfall, and the show promises a star-studded cast, including Tom Pelphrey, Diane Lane, and Lucy Liu.

Author John Green and director Hannah Marks will be appearing on the show to discuss their upcoming film collaboration, Turtles All the Way Down. The film is based on Green’s novel of the same name and stars Isabela Merced as Aza, a 16-year-old girl with OCD who pursues a mysterious disappearance.

Actress Lauren Miller Rogen and her husband, actor and comedian Seth Rogen, will be discussing their work to raise awareness for dementia prevention. The couple has been married for over a decade and has been vocal about Lauren’s mother’s battle with early-onset Alzheimer’s disease.
